

Franchise Euphoria
Josh Brown
Josh Brown, an Indiana-based franchise attorney and entrepreneur, shares his insights, strategies, frameworks, and best practices gained through more than 15 years of experience in the franchising industry. Franchise Euphoria sheds light on how to design the right business plan for you and your business, avoid the most common and costly mistakes, manage growth, and achieve your business dreams. You will hear from leading franchise and business experts as well as many franchisors who are in the process of growing their franchised businesses. Josh’s approach to business and the franchise world is honest, real, and authentic.

Immigration and Franchising
Immigration and Franchising
Immigration and franchising have more in common than you might first expect. Franchising is a great way for foreign nationals to start business here in the U.S. and an often untapped market channel for franchisors. Mark Deal, the host of US immigration Podcast and founder of Foreign Investor Resource Group, joins me for this interesting episode of Franchise Euphoria. Tune in to learn some of the ins and outs of immigration and franchising.
About Mark
Mark is the host of the US Immigration Podcast which dives into the business of US Immigration and the impact of Immigration on US business. Through interviews with leading Immigration Attorneys as well as those impacted by US Immigration, Mark explores various immigration topics and the journey of foreign nationals as they seek to become employees, executives, entrepreneurs or investors in the business tapestry of the United States.

How Your URL Is Setting You Up To Be Sued & How to Fix It
Your URL, state business registration, and a trademark are three very different things. Just because a name is available for a URL and even a business registration does not mean that you have the right to use that name. A lot of small business owners who are just starting out often get confused on these three things. This can be a pricey mistake that can cost you thousands. Don’t make this mistake. Listen in to learn the differences between the three and how to make sure you can use the name you want for your business.

Why You Will Likely Fail In Franchising…And How To Stop It From Happening
I am a huge proponent of franchising....when it is done right. All too often, though, it is done wrong. People focus on the wrong things (i.e. the hottest franchise, or how to make a quick buck, or they assume they know about a franchise when they really don't). You need to be careful when considering franchise options. You must pay attention to the important things, and forget about all the rest when making a decision to buy.
Listen in to learn 4 ways to give yourself a better chance at success in franchising.
